Causes of Hair Loss in Women

Causes of Hair Loss in Women

Hair loss in women can be triggered by various factors, including:

  • **Hormonal Fluctuations:** Hormonal changes during pregnancy, menopause, or due to medical conditions like pol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) can lead to hair loss.
  • **Genetics:** A family history of hair loss can increase the risk of developing hair thinning patterns.
  • **Stress:** Chronic stress can disrupt the hair growth cycle, leading to temporary or prolonged hair shedding.
  • **Nutritional Deficiencies:** Lack of essential nutrients like iron, zinc, and biotin can impact hair health and growth.
  • **Medications:** Certain prescription medications, including chemotherapy drugs, can cause hair loss as a side effect.
  • **Scalp Conditions:** Scalp infections, inflammation, or psoriasis can affect hair follicles and contribute to hair loss.

Types of Hair Loss in Women

There are different types of hair loss patterns specific to women, including:

  • **Androgenetic Alopecia:** This is the most common type of hair loss in both men and women, often referred to as female pattern baldness. It involves a gradual thinning of hair, typically along the crown and part of the scalp.
  • **Telogen Effluvium:** This type of hair loss is triggered by stress, hormonal changes, or medical conditions. It causes a sudden increase in shedding, but hair growth usually returns to normal after a few months.
  • **Alopecia Areata:** This autoimmune disorder causes patchy hair loss on the scalp, beard, or other parts of the body.

Shampoo for Hair Loss: What to Look For

Choosing the right shampoo for hair loss is essential. It's not just about cleansing your hair; it's about nourishing your scalp and stimulating hair growth. Here are the key ingredients to watch for, and what they can do for you:

Key Ingredients for Hair Growth

Many shampoos contain ingredients that are scientifically proven to promote hair growth and strengthen hair follicles.

  • **Biotin:** This B-vitamin is vital for healthy hair, skin, and nails. Biotin-infused shampoos can help to strengthen hair shafts and reduce breakage.
  • **Niacin:** Also known as vitamin B3, niacin supports blood flow and nourishes the scalp, promoting hair growth.
  • **Keratin:** This protein is the building block of hair, and keratin-rich shampoos can help to repair damaged hair, improve its elasticity, and reduce breakage.
  • **Caffeine:** Research suggests that caffeine can stimulate hair growth by promoting blood flow to the scalp.
  • **Saw Palmetto:** This natural extract is known to inhibit the production of dihydrotestosterone (DHT), a hormone that contributes to hair loss.
  • **Zinc:** A mineral crucial for hair follicle function, zinc-infused shampoos can help to improve scalp health and reduce hair loss.

Avoid These Ingredients

While some ingredients can enhance hair growth, others can be harsh on your scalp and worsen hair loss. It's crucial to avoid shampoos containing:

  • **Sulfates:** These harsh detergents can strip natural oils from your scalp, leading to dryness and irritation.
  • **Parabens:** These preservatives can disrupt hormone balance and potentially contribute to hair loss.
  • **Silicones:** Silicones can create a barrier on the scalp, preventing penetration of essential nutrients and hindering hair growth.
  • **Alcohol:** Alcohol can dehydrate your scalp, weaken hair follicles, and lead to breakage.

Hair Loss Treatment Beyond Shampoo

Shampoo alone won't solve all your hair loss problems. It's essential to address the underlying causes and consider other treatments, including:

  • **Healthy Diet:** Eating a balanced diet rich in protein, iron, and zinc can nourish your hair follicles and promote growth.
  • **Stress Management:** Finding healthy ways to manage stress, such as exercise, meditation, or yoga, can improve hair health.
  • **Medical Consultation:** Consult with a dermatologist or hair loss specialist to rule out underlying medical conditions and discuss potential treatments like medication, laser therapy, or hair transplantation.
